At the time that document was created it was extremely difficult to keep up with the speed at which lazybot was being developed. New plugins were coming extremely fast, and changes were being made constantly to existing ones.

The original plan was to generate documentation and that's still what I'd like to do. The infrastructure is in place to do it. All commands can have associated docstrings. Even if they don't, they can and should. I don't know of plugins themselves can have docstrings, but that should be a possibility as well.

I'd love to do this, but I may not have the time for a while. This is a very important task for anyone who would like to take it on. I'll happily provide some support to anyone who wants to give it a shot. Otherwise, I'll get to it eventually.
